I’m impatiently waiting on the season to start, so I decided to list my predictions for which freshman comes in and plays in 2018. I don’t have any WR, TEs, QBs or RBs seeing the field this year. Zion Roland seems ready to go this year, but hopefully we can save him for 2019. I think our O-line improves once everybody is back from their injuries and we have some pretty good freshman coming in this year. Defense, we will not miss a step, and a matter of fact improve from last year.  Anyways, here is my freshman list and I feel they will plug whatever holes we have on the team…. except for special teams. Still a question mark to me. This is my pre-fall practice list. I’m sure things will change after fall camp. Anyways feel free to share yours.

 

Early Enrolless-

Stacy Kirby, LB/DE - 6-3 248 Ibs – He is ready. Chip on his shoulder from Taggart withdrawing the FSU offer to him and we are short at linebacker. Should be able to get playing time this year.

Dwayne Boyles, OLB 6-3 225 IBS – Seems to be a legit baller. Did well in the spring and we are short at linebacker.

Antonio Grier, OLB 6-1 220 – We are short at line backer and he did well in the spring b4 his injury.

 

Fall Freshman –

Trey Laing, WDE 6-2 220 Ibs – Video Game numbers in high school. If he was to get half his HS stats at USF he would be like an all time great. We need to get this man started now. Even if it’s garbage time on the field.

John Waller, DT 6-4 290 Ibs – We are short at DT, he is our most prized defensive recruit for the 2018 class and he is ready to go.

Tyrone Barber, DT 6-3 275 Ibs – Heard good things about him and since we are short at DT, he might be forced to play early.

Devin Leacock, DT 6-3 270 Ibs – Comes on the team already in the top three of the strongest players. Im sure BJM can figure out how to transfer that strength into successful play on the field.

 

O-Line –

This O-Line class has four 300Ibs players and the player that weighs 275Ibs has a crap load of accolades. I see at least 3 out of the 4 playing this year.

Sebastian Sainterling, OG 6-2 356 Ibs

Donovan Jennings, OT 6-5, 310 Ibs (I feel will have the most impact)

Ethan Watson, OT 6-5, 300 Ibs

Brad Cecil, OC 6-4 275 Ibs
